Just Bach Concerts Brings Bach to Wauwatosa
Milwaukee-area performance highlights sacred works by J.S. Bach and his contemporaries
Wauwatosa, WI — Just Bach Concerts will present a performance in the Milwaukee area on Saturday, April 18 at 3:00 PM at Trinity Episcopal Church, featuring the sacred music of Johann Sebastian Bach and his contemporaries.
The program centers on Bach’s cantata BWV 4, “Christ lag in Todesbanden,” alongside works by Johann Christoph Bach and instrumental selections from the early Baroque repertoire. Additional movements from Bach cantatas will be featured, offering a rich and varied exploration of his sacred music.
The concert will be performed by a distinguished ensemble of Midwest early-music specialists.
Presented in partnership with Trinity Episcopal Church, this performance marks Just Bach Concerts’ continued presence in the greater Milwaukee area, where the ensemble has been building a growing audience for historically informed performances of Baroque repertoire.
The program will include selections from Bach cantatas BWV 4, BWV 63, and BWV 79, the chorale “Alle Menschen müssen sterben” (BWV 262), and Johann Christoph Bach’s motet Es ist nun aus, alongside instrumental works by Bach’s contemporaries.
Through performances in Madison and the Milwaukee area, Just Bach Concerts seeks to bring Bach’s music to new audiences while maintaining a commitment to accessibility, artistic excellence, and community engagement.
